Neighborhood Overview

Knollwood Christian School is situated in a quiet, residential-adjacent area of Sylacauga, offering a peaceful setting for school events and athletic contests. The facility is easily accessible via major local roadways that connect the campus to the broader Talladega County region. Most visitors arrive by personal vehicle, as the school grounds provide designated parking lots for event attendees. Birmingham-Shuttlesworth International Airport (BHM) serves as the primary gateway for those flying into the area, typically requiring a drive of about one hour depending on traffic conditions.

Navigating to the school is straightforward, with clear signage guiding drivers from the main thoroughfares into the campus. While public transit options are extremely limited in this region, rideshare services are available but can fluctuate in availability during peak event times. We recommend planning your arrival at least thirty minutes before your scheduled start time to allow for parking and walking to the specific field or gymnasium. Keeping a close eye on local traffic reports during weekday afternoons is a smart tactic to avoid potential school-zone congestion near the facility.
